Working with videos for multiple audiences or markets often involves different outros. This is often a clip with a company logo and a link to a country-specific website or a tagline in a specific language. With QBank you upload your video and the different outro versions, then you add the outros to the video from within QBank. This can even be made automatically when uploading a certain type of video.

Team Projects is a very slick process for many small to medium jobs – Multiple users can work within the project simultaneously, and ‘push’ their work up to the Cloud in new versions. The process for accepting changes or creating alternate versions of sequences, for example, is very robust and stable. The project manager then delivers the media and all other assets to other users via file transfer, shipping drives, or shared CC Libraries to all members of the Team. Then the manager uses an option in Team Projects to invite others to join that particular TP by messaging via their Adobe ID. Every invited user can access the Team Project via their CC Cloud account.
